UKThe UK government’s Department of International Trade Export Control Organisation (ECO) will put on this year’s Export Control Symposium on Tuesday 21 March at the Westminster Conference Centre. The symposium will include plenary session covering wide ranging global trading issues, four specialist workshops, and networking “village” for delegates and exhibitors.

The plenary session will cover:

  • Current global trade opportunities and challenges
  • How our new International Trade department can help you
  • Introducing latest development on the new digital licensing platform

Topics will include:

  • Trading implications of sanctions and recent changes
  • Overview of the new EU Dual Use Regulation
  • Risks and Know Your Customer principles

Planned workshops will include: 

New online tools

  • An introduction to the new, streamlined export control pages on GOV.UK and a demonstration of, LITE the replacement for SPIRE

MOD Form 680

  • Using case studies to clarify issues including private venture security grading and exhibition clearance

US export controls

  • Our own George Grammas will lead the US export controls workshop for beginner and advanced levels (delegates can select levels on registration form)

Know your customer

  • Researching the challenges presented by certain countries and end users
